How they compare
Switzerland currently reports 0.0007 units per square kilometre against 0.0005 units per square kilometre in Indonesia, a difference of 0.0002 units per square kilometre.
That makes Switzerland's figure about 1.5 times Indonesia's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 45 shared years of data; in 1974 it was Indonesia ahead.
Indonesia ranks 10th and Switzerland ranks 8th of 204 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Indonesia averaged higher in 5 and Switzerland in 1.
